KIMBERLY S. KELLER
Born: October 8, 1978 in Clinton, IA Died: March 28, 2022 in Iowa City, IA
FULTON, ILLINOIS – Kimberly S. Keller, 43, of Fulton, IL, died Monday, March 28, 2022, at the University of Iowa Hospitals and Clinics, Iowa City, IA. Kimberly was born October 8, 1978, in Clinton, IA, the daughter of Gary V. and Sandra K. (Deelsnyder) Keller. She was a 1996 graduate of Fulton High School and earned her Associate Degree from Clinton Community College. She worked in the Fulton High School office; International Paper, Clinton; Morrison City Hall; Egging Co., Clinton; and at several marketing companies in the area. Kim was a former member of Trinity Reformed Church, Fulton, IL. She enjoyed antique cars and going to car shows, attending auctions, and collecting antique child items. Spending time with her nieces and nephew was also very special to her.
She is survived by her mother, Sandra Keller of Fulton, IL; a brother, Chad (Jennifer) Keller of Fulton, IL; Paternal Grandmother, Arlene Keller of Morrison, IL; and nephew and nieces: Lucas, Mia and Cassandra Keller.
She is preceded by her father, Paternal Grandfather, and Maternal Grandparents.
A visitation was held from 2:00 to 5:00 PM, Sunday, April 3, 2022, at the McDonald Funeral Home, Fulton, IL. Funeral services were at 11:00 AM, Monday, April 4, 2022, at the funeral home. Burial was in the Fulton Township Cemetery, Fulton, IL. In lieu of flowers memorials can be made to the Clinton Humane Society or to the family.

LEEROY VAN KAMPEN, SR.
LeeRoy Van Kampen, Sr., age 75 of Fulton, died Saturday, April 23, 2022 at his home. LeeRoy was born on November 16, 1946, in Savanna, the son of Roy and Marie (Gretencord) Van Kampen. He graduated Fulton High School in the class of 1964. LeeRoy is a United States Army Veteran and served our country from 1965-1968. He got his Associates Degree from Clinton College, graduating in 1978 with honors. LeeRoy married Dianna Cronk on April 23, 1987 in Morrison. She preceded him in death on October 28, 2013. He worked at Equistar from 1960-1994, then at CF Industries from 1994-2009, retiring after 20 years. He enjoyed golfing, fishing, and hunting.
Survivors include his children, Butch (April) of Fulton, Melissa Van Kampen of Fulton, and Shania Van Kampen of Clinton; eight grandchildren, Jacob Oldaker, Alyssa Van Kampen, Keegan Van Kampen, MaKai Hart, Aisha Van Kampen, Mekah Jo Malone, Corbin Van Kampen, and Jamison Horton; one great grandson, Laken; three brothers, Gary (Bernadine) Van Kampen of Fulton, Loren (Sue) Van Kampen of Fulton, and Roger (Sally) Van Kampen of Fulton; and his golfing buddy, Don Seil.
He was preceded in death by his wife; his parents; and one brother, John Van Kampen.
Special thank you to his nurse, Michelle, from Genesis VNA and Ray, Amber and Rod from Beacon of Hope Hospice.
A visitation will be held on Thursday, April 28, 2022 from 5:00-7:00 P.M. at the McDonald Funeral Home in Fulton, 1601 16th Avenue. Funeral service will be held on Friday, April 29, 2022 at 10:00 A.M. at the funeral home. Burial with Military Honors will follow at Fulton Township Cemetery. In lieu of flowers, memorials may be made to Fulton Township Cemetery.

Timber Lake Playhouse opens doors w ith a ser ies of concert events
MOUNT CARROLL – Timber Lake Playhouse opens Saturday, May 7, with the first of eleven concerts at the Playhouse. The Rock River Jazz Band will kick off TLP’s concert offerings with a 7 p.m. concert.
Rock River Jazz Band is a 16-piece Big Band Band composed of professional musicians from northern Illinois. Rock River Jazz Band plays Big B a n d, S w i n g , 5 0 - 6 0 ’ s R o c k , P o p , Waltzes, Polkas, Mambos, and a little bit of Country. At the concert, you’ll e n j o y m u s ic b y B i g B a d V o o d o o Daddy, Earth, Wind & Fire, Stevie Wonder, Louis Prima, Chicago, The Beach Boys, Brian Setzer, Count Basie, Maynard Ferguson, “Dizzy” Gillespie, Sonny Rollins, Kenny Rogers, and many more.
“ W e ’ v e h a d m a n y r e q u e s t s t o bring a “big band” to the theatre for our concert series,” said Dan Danielowski, TLP Executive Director. “We are excited to be able to offer this great band to our TLP audiences.”
Rock River Jazz Band is led by band leader Cathy James. James has put together the top professional musicians from around the area. She has played in the TLP pit band for the past four years and has led the Rock River Jazz Band since its inception. The band plays for wedding receptions, corporate events, Christmas parties and concerts engagements.
